The same program in the Win7 system does not overlap in the taskbar.

  

In the usual work of using Win7 Ultimate, you need to open multiple programs of the same type, but do different content, the same program in the taskbar. Overlapping together makes it unclear which one is the one that you are about to open. Which one has just been opened, so it will waste a lot of time to open the review. How can these same programs not overlap in the taskbar? The following small series will tell you. At the same time, I suggest you check the final skill of the win7 taskbar.

1. Click the right mouse button in the blank area of ​​the Win7 taskbar, and select “Attributes” from the pop-up menu, as shown below:

Open the Win7 system & ldquo; task The setting window of the column and [Start] menu property & rdquo;, & nbsp; taskbar & rdquo; page card will have a lot of settings options, in the mode of the program icon display is "Taskbar button (B)", click on the black on the right In the small triangle, there are three options in the drop-down menu: “Always merge and hide labels”, “Merge when the taskbar is full”, “Never merge”, as shown below:

3. If we choose “never merge”, press ““OK”, the icon button display of the taskbar will change: every open IE browser has a separate Icon button, as shown below:

4. Under the setting of “Never merge”, if there are too many files open, a line of taskbars may not fit, so it is more troublesome to flip up and down. At this time, we can save some space in the taskbar by checking the “Use small icon” in the setting window of the “Taskbar and [Start] Menu Properties”.
